I know I never see packs of young children roaming around outside anymore. I grew up mainly in the '60s and I spent a tremendous amount of time outdoors. Even though we lived in surburbia, there were patches of woods scattered around and I knew them all in detail.

I think a lot of it is the over-scheduling of kids with classes and activities. I kind of doubt it's a good thing, overall.

Really, when you think about it, you must raise your kids to be independent and to be able to make their own decisions, so they will in turn have the ability to raise their kids. That means that, as children, they have to be on their own as much as possible (and is safe), scary as that is to us parents. I think some risk is unavoidable, though it ought to be minimized as it can.
